How does an air blow cable/ air blown cable work?

 

Instead of being pulled through ducts or conduits using traditional cable installation methods, the air blow cable/ air blown cable uses a blowing head and specialized equipment to propel the cable through the duct or conduit at high speeds. The cable is typically pre-terminated and comes in short sections called “cassette modules,” which can be joined together using connectors during installation.

 

Comparison between the air blow cable/ air blown cable and traditional cable

 

There are some significant distinctions between the installation of air blow cable/ air blown cable and conventional cable. The primary points of comparison are as follows:

 

– Installation speed: Because pre-terminated cassette modules may be blown through the duct or conduit at high speeds, air blow cable/ air blown cable installation often takes less time than traditional cable installation.

 

Flexibility: Traditional cable typically comes in lengthy, continuous lengths that might be challenging to bend around corners or around obstructions inside a duct or conduit. Air blow cable/ air blow cable, on the other hand, is frequently offered in compact cassette modules that may readily pass over tricky terrain.

 

– Distance: Unlike traditional cable, which may require additional support structures or intermediate splices for long-distance lines, air blown cable can be put over greater lengths.

 

– Maintenance: Since individual cassette modules can be added to or withdrawn from the line as needed, air blow cable/ air blown cable enables simple maintenance and upgrading. In contrast, upgrading or making repairs to traditional cable may require cutting and splicing.

 

– Price: Due to the specialist equipment needed for installation, air blown cable may initially cost more. However, it can end up being a more affordable choice in the long term because of the quicker installation timelines and decreased maintenance expenses over time.
